Abstract
We numerically study a stable multiple-pulse operation of passively modelocked stretched pulse fiber ring laser. The simulation results show that multiple pulses are formed with being triggered by radiation from a single pulse in a restricted parameter range. In order to obtain a better understanding of the effect of gain bandwidth and nonlinear gain on harmonic modelocking process of multiple-pulse operation, we analyze those effects in detail.
